Arsenal's financial contingency plan which failed causing 'shockwaves' at club

Arsenal's finances are said to have been modelled on a contingency plan which has failed miserably since Arsene Wenger left the club. The boardroom at the Emirates Stadium has been all change in recent years, mostly kickstarted by Wenger’s departure in 2018. That hasn’t necessarily stopped the Gunners from frequently splashing the cash, the alarming £72m plumped on Nicolas Pepe immediately springs to mind. But it isn’t uncommon to hear that the north London side are strapped for cash, normally leaving their hands tied in the Janaury transfer window, when they need to spend more than ever.
